"description": [
|
||||
"Triangle, pentagonal, and hexagonal numbers are generated by the following formulae:",
|
||||
"Triangle",
|
||||
"",
|
||||
"Tn=n(n+1)/2",
|
||||
"",
|
||||
"1, 3, 6, 10, 15, ...",
|
||||
"Pentagonal",
|
||||
"",
|
||||
"Pn=n(3n−1)/2",
|
||||
"",
|
||||
"1, 5, 12, 22, 35, ...",
|
||||
"Hexagonal",
|
||||
"",
|
||||
"Hn=n(2n−1)",
|
||||
"",
|
||||
"1, 6, 15, 28, 45, ...",
|
||||
"It can be verified that T285 = P165 = H143 = 40755.",
